CBC program: Women writers in Canada, Marian Engel discussion on works of Margaret Laurence, Alice Munro, and Adele Wiseman, March 1977 #468

Marian Engel discussion on works of Margaret Laurence, Alice Munro, and Adele Wiseman for CBC program: Women writers in Canada on March 1977. She talks about the main Female characters in Five novels by Laurence, Munro, and Wiseman, seeking what is specifically Canadian and female about them, Denial of sexuality as a common point for these characters, An emergent spirituality in women

Allen Ginsberg, Stokeny Carmichael, R.D. Laing - Discussion and Questions in England, July 1967 #456

Allen Ginsberg, Stokeny Carmichael, R.D. Laing discussing and answering questions in England in July 1967. Discussion on the personal nature of violence. Ronald Laing talks about the use of drugs to suppress automatic ego reaction. Allen Ginsberg talks about racial violence and violence to the planet, the necessity to abandon middle class values, the desire of the hippy movement to explore non-western cultures. Discussion of rebel literature. Ginsberg reads a passage from William Burroughs. R.D. Laing talks about hippies
